Abstract

BACKGROUND

Diabetic cardiomyopathy (DCM) is an age-related disease, and its progression is accompanied by hyperglycaemia, cardiac dysfunction, and myocardial structural and functional abnormalities. , a traditional medicinal plant, contains polyphenols, flavonoids, phytosterols, carbohydrates and ascorbic acid. It is used to treat osteoporosis, asthma, haemorrhoids and menstrual disorders. In the current research, we have investigated the effect of ethanolic extract of (EECQ) against a high-fat diet (HFD)/streptozotocin-induced DCM by estimating cardiac biomarkers, inflammatory markers and Reactive oxygen species (ROS) production.

MATERIAL AND METHODS

Rats were fed with an HFD for 12 weeks, followed by single-shot low-dose streptozotocin (35 mg/kg; i.p.). The treatment was performed by EECQ (200 mg/kg/day, orally) for six weeks.

RESULTS

The extract EECQ improves glucose, insulin tolerance tests and hypercholesteremia. DCM is characterized by cardiac dysfunction, cardiac biomarkers CKMB and LDH, which were attenuated by the EECQ treatment. The hypertrophic biomarker ANP, BNP expression and cardiomyocyte surface area were decreased by EECQ. Moreover, EECQ also alleviated the biomarkers Angiotensin II and renin level. EECQ also reduced oxidative stress, ROS production and cardiac inflammation.

CONCLUSIONS

Thus, these findings suggested that EECQ could be used as a possible therapeutic regiment to treat DCM.

摘要

背景

糖尿病心肌病(DCM)是一种与年龄相关的疾病,其进展伴随着高血糖、心脏功能障碍和心肌结构及功能异常。,一种传统药用植物,含有多酚、类黄酮、植物固醇、碳水化合物和抗坏血酸。它被用于治疗骨质疏松症、哮喘、痔疮和月经紊乱。在当前的研究中,我们研究了乙醇提取物(EECQ)对高脂肪饮食(HFD)/链脲佐菌素诱导的 DCM 的影响,通过估计心脏生物标志物、炎症标志物和活性氧(ROS)的产生来评估。

材料和方法

大鼠用 HFD 喂养 12 周,然后单次低剂量链脲佐菌素(35mg/kg;腹腔注射)。用 EECQ(200mg/kg/天,口服)治疗 6 周。

结果

提取物 EECQ 改善了葡萄糖、胰岛素耐量试验和高胆固醇血症。DCM 的特征是心脏功能障碍、心脏生物标志物 CKMB 和 LDH,这些都被 EECQ 治疗所缓解。肥厚标志物 ANP、BNP 表达和心肌细胞表面积减少了 EECQ。此外,EECQ 还减轻了血管紧张素 II 和肾素水平的升高。EECQ 还降低了氧化应激、ROS 产生和心脏炎症。

结论

因此,这些发现表明 EECQ 可作为治疗 DCM 的一种可能的治疗方法。
